Rosemary A. Hoffman is a scholar working on Immunology, Surgery and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Rosemary A. Hoffman has authored 102 papers receiving a total of 3.9k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 52 papers in Immunology, 21 papers in Surgery and 20 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Rosemary A. Hoffman’s work include Immune Response and Inflammation (23 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(19 papers) and Nitric Oxide and Endothelin Effects (19 papers). Rosemary A. Hoffman is often cited by papers focused on Immune Response and Inflammation (23 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(19 papers) and Nitric Oxide and Endothelin Effects (19 papers). Rosemary A. Hoffman collaborates with scholars based in United States, Germany and China. Rosemary A. Hoffman's co-authors include Richard L. Simmons, Timothy R. Billiar, Jan M. Langrehr, David A. Geller, Wolfgang H. Schraut, Allan Tsung, Andreas K. Nüssler, Noriko Murase, Mauricio Di Silvio and Richard W. Selby and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Journal of Clinical Investigation and The Journal of Experimental Medicine.
